The Acoustic Model Evaluation Committee (AMEC) Reports. Volume 2. The Evaluation of the FACT PL9D Transmission Loss Model. Book 1

Abstract

The Acoustic Model Evaluation Committee (AMEC) has been chartered to serve as an advisory group to the Director, Naval Oceanography Division (OP 952) , on matters dealing with model evaluation. In fulfillment of its charter AMEC will produce a series of reports detailing the results of model evaluations. Volume 1 described the evaluation methodology selected and the manner in which it has been implemented. Volume 1A describes propagation loss data sets suitable for the evaluation of models in a range independent environment. This report, Volume 2 presents the results of evaluating the FACT PL9D propagation loss model.
